    Government-Owned Inventions, Available for Licensing
    
    AGENCY: National Aeronautics and Space Administration.
    
    ACTION: Notice of Availability of Inventions for Licensing.
    
    -----------------------------------------------------------------------
    
    SUMMARY: The inventions listed below are assigned to the National 
    Aeronautics and Space Administration, have been filed in the United 
    States Patent and Trademark Office, and are available for licensing.
    
    DATES: January 12, 1999.
    
    F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T: Thomas H. Jones, Patent Counsel, NASA 
    Management Office-JPL, 4800 Oak Grove Drive, Mail Stop 180-801, 
    Pasadena, CA 91109; telephone (818) 354-5179.
        NASA Case No. NPO-19077-3-CU: A Modular Hierarchical Approach to 
    Learning;
        NASA Case No. NPO-20402-1CU: Micromachined Thermoelectric Sensors 
    and Arrays and Process for Producing.
